Frame
Double glazing can enhance the insulation of a home and reduce the loss of heat through windows. However, a variety of factors affect the cost of installing double glazing. Some of these include the type and number of windows that are replaced as well as the glass design. The frame is a major part of the total cost of double glazing, so it's important to consider the various options before making a purchase.
Each kind of frame for double-glazed windows comes with its own advantages. The most sought-after option is uPVC because it is simple to maintain and has superior thermal insulation properties. It is also resistant to chemical rotting, weathering and corrosion and is available in a wide range of colours. Another option is aluminum with low thermal conductivity and is highly durable. Aluminium frames are light and can also be installed in various shapes and sizes.
The cost of a frame is also determined by the material and finish. Certain frame materials are more expensive than others, but a high-quality uPVC frame can be an excellent value for price. Its durability and low maintenance make it a desirable choice for homeowners who wish to upgrade their homes.

Fill gas
Double glazing is an energy-efficient upgrade that decreases the loss of heat and can lower heating bills. The effectiveness of double-glazed windows is contingent on several factors including the glass type and the frame material. The quantity of fill gas that is placed between the glass panes can also affect the efficiency of the window. Argon gas is the most sought-after choice, as it provides a good compromise between cost and efficiency. Other options include xenon gas, air, and krypton gas.
